White House Plan for Global Minimum Tax ‘Unfair,’ Hungary Says

April 26, 2021, 3:28 PM UTC

Hungary’s economic development is under threat from the global minimum corporate income tax rate endorsed by the White House, the Finance Ministry said Monday in a strongly worded statement.

Such a policy would mean the countries that have introduced low taxes through hard work and economic reform “will lose their advantage over countries that are not on the path to tax cuts,” the Finance Ministry said in a media release titled “Joe Biden Would Raise Taxes With Us Too.”
